《編譯原理》-用例題理解-自底向上的語法分析,FIRSTVT,LASTVT集 上一篇:編譯原理-用例題理解-自頂向下語法分析及 FIRST,FOLLOW,SELECT集,LL(1)文法 本筆記是對教材《編譯原理》- 張晶老師版 做學習筆記。 本篇就是第 5 章的筆記。 (一)自底向上 ...
編譯原理 求 FIRSTVT 集和 LASTVT 集的步驟 例題解析 算符優先關系表的構造中涉及到求 FIRSTVT 集和 LASTVT 集。 表示及含義: FIRSTVT T 非終結符T的最左終結符集合 LASTVT T 非終結符T的最右終結符集合 定義: 定義解釋: FIRSTVT T 非終結符T經過 步或多步推導,得到的最左端終結符,以及左端第二個終結符的集合 LASTVT T 非終結符T ...
2019-06-21 16:38 0 1436 推薦指數:
《編譯原理》-用例題理解-自底向上的語法分析,FIRSTVT,LASTVT集 上一篇:編譯原理-用例題理解-自頂向下語法分析及 FIRST,FOLLOW,SELECT集,LL(1)文法 本筆記是對教材《編譯原理》- 張晶老師版 做學習筆記。 本篇就是第 5 章的筆記。 (一)自底向上 ...
學習編譯原理時, 這幾個集合相信大家並不陌生:FIRST、FOLLOW、FIRSTVT、LASTVT。 其中First和Follow是一對,而Firstvt和Lastvt是一對。 它們的作用分別是: First和Follow是為了畫預測分析表的(在LL(1)分析法處 ...
轉:http://dongtq2010.blog.163.com/blog/static/1750224812011520113332714/ 學編譯原理的時候,印象最深的莫過於這四個集合了,而且也十分為之糾結。首先要知道First和Follow是一對,而Firstvt和Lastvt是一對 ...
《編譯原理》構造 LL(1) 分析表的步驟 - 例題解析 易錯點及擴展: 1、求每個產生式的 SELECT 集 2、注意區分是對誰 FIRST 集 FOLLOW 集 3、開始符號的 FOLLOW 集包含 # 4、各集合對對應的對象以及含義 集 對象 ...
筆者使用的是 劉堅編著的《編譯原理基礎(第二版)》2008年9月第2版 2012年5月第8次印刷的版本。 書P74頁中 算法3.5 計算X的FIRST集合 輸入:文法符號X。 輸出:X的FIRST集合。 方法:應用下述規則, (1)若X是終結符,則FIRST(X ...
《編譯原理》求短語,直接短語,句柄,素短語,最左素短語 - 例題解析 筆記 (一)明確概念: 名稱 概念 短語 定義: 若 S 為文法 G 的開始符號,αβδ 是該文法的一個句型,即 S ⇒* αβδ,且有 ...
《編譯原理》畫 DAG 圖與求優化后的 4 元式代碼- 例題解析 DAG 圖(Directed Acylic Graph)無環路有向圖 (一)基本塊 基本塊是指程序中一順序執行的語句序列,其中只有一個入口語句(第一個語句)和一個出口語句(最后一個語句) 對於一個基本塊來說,執行時只能 ...
《編譯原理》LR 分析法與構造 LR(1) 分析表的步驟 - 例題解析 筆記 直接做題是有一些特定步驟,有技巧。但也必須先了解一些基本概念,本篇會通過例題形式解釋概念,會容易理解和記憶,以及解決類似問題。 如果只想做題可以直接下拉至習題部分。 (一)關於狀態 對於產生式 A→aBcD ...